How Raw Honey Supports Immunity & Gut Health
Raw honey’s unique composition makes it an excellent addition to a balanced diet. It contains natural enzymes, vitamins, and minerals that contribute to overall health, particularly when it comes to digestion and immune support.
1. Rich in Antioxidants & Anti-Inflammatory Compounds
Raw honey is loaded with polyphenols, flavonoids, and organic acids that help reduce oxidative stress in the body. These antioxidants play a crucial role in:
-
Supporting the immune system by fighting free radicals.
-
Reducing inflammation, which can contribute to chronic illnesses.
-
Protecting cells from premature aging and damage.
2. Natural Antibacterial & Antiviral Properties
Raw honey has long been used as a natural remedy for wounds, infections, and sore throats due to its antibacterial and antiviral properties. It contains hydrogen peroxide and other compounds that help:
-
Fight harmful bacteria in the body.
-
Soothe sore throats and reduce coughing.
-
Aid in wound healing when applied topically.
3. Supports a Healthy Gut Microbiome
A healthy gut is essential for overall wellness, and raw honey acts as a natural prebiotic—feeding the beneficial bacteria in the gut. It promotes:
-
Better digestion: The enzymes in raw honey help break down food efficiently.
-
Improved gut flora balance: Raw honey contains oligosaccharides, which support beneficial bacteria.
-
Reduced bloating and gas: By supporting digestion, raw honey can help prevent discomfort after meals.

Choosing the Best Raw Honey
Not all honey is created equal. To ensure you’re getting the highest quality, look for:
-
Raw & Unpasteurized Honey: Avoid highly processed honey, which lacks beneficial nutrients.
-
Organic or Local Honey: Supports sustainable practices and offers the best health benefits.
-
Dark-Colored Honey: Typically contains higher levels of antioxidants.
